Overview

The goal of the nurse practitioner clinical practicum experience is to engage students in varied, quality clinical experiences in primary care settings. Students must complete a minimum of 1000 practicum hours (DNP) to meet the requirements for graduation. The expectation is that students will progress from requiring close supervision in the first practicum experience to seeing a schedule of clients independently with your support by the end of their last clinical rotation. The Doctor of Nursing Practice Degree requirements are outlined in the SPU Graduate Catalog.
